Can I ask here fir traffic your experiences of mirena coil pains after fitting? I had it done yesterday along with a biopsy. I'm getting cramps that feel abit similar to Labour pains in the mild stages.

OP posts:
WhackingPhoenix · 02/03/2022 11:47

Hi OP, I’m a sexual health nurse. The cramping is normal, we dilate your cervix and insert a sounding rod into your uterus twice during the procedure and introduce a foreign body. The cramps can last a couple of days but they should be manageable with pain relief and a hot water bottle. If you’re no better in a few days or you start getting a discharge or anything, contact your local GUM clinic and we can help Smile

WhackingPhoenix · 02/03/2022 12:17

Keep an eye on it and if the pain gets any worse or is no better by the end of tomorrow, please please seek advice as the risks of the procedure include infection and perforation of the uterus. If you start feeling unwell in yourself, spiking a fever, get any smelly discharge or anything then get help straight away. I hope it settles for you as it’s a fab method of contraception Smile
